Armored Saint Releases Ninth Studio Album “Emotion Factory Reset”
On May 22, 2023, Armored Saint unveiled their ninth studio album, “Emotion Factory Reset,” marking a noteworthy addition to their discography that began with 1984’s “March of the Saint.” To commemorate this milestone, founding members and frontman John Bush and bassist Joey Vera appeared on Loudwire Nights to discuss their latest musical endeavor.
Reflections on Longevity and Support
During their conversation with host Chuck Armstrong, Vera expressed disbelief at the band’s enduring journey, stating, “We never would have imagined in a million years we’d be talking about this band and new music 44 years later.” He credited the band’s persistence and the unwavering support of their fans as key factors in their ability to continue creating music. “They really have gone with us through this whole journey and they want to hear new music from us and they appreciate the new music,” he noted.
Vera also emphasized the importance of their relationship with their record label, Metal Blade, which allows them creative freedom. “We’re really grateful that we’re talking about Armored Saint new music 44 years in,” he added.
John Bush’s Early Aspirations
Reflecting on the early days of Armored Saint, Bush shared, “Let’s try to sell out that next club show or actually just make sure there’s some people there,” while laughing. He highlighted the band’s desire for longevity from the beginning, despite the ups and downs of their financial success. “You can’t really determine what your fate is going to be on a success level, monetarily and stuff, but you can control the important things like quality of what you do,” he said.
Insights from the Interview
- Continual Growth: Bush and Vera discussed their commitment to pushing musical boundaries, stating, “It’s really important for us to not only make this quality music that we talk about but also to keep expanding on the sound of the band.” They acknowledged that while they have roots in the L.A. scene, they have always strived to maintain their unique identity.
- Originality Over Repetition: The duo emphasized their reluctance to recreate past albums, with Bush stating, “You want to keep growing.” He noted that even iconic bands like Metallica cannot replicate the magic of albums like “Master of Puppets.”
- The Release Experience: Discussing the release of their ninth album, Bush remarked on the emotional challenge of letting go of their creations, highlighting the intimate connection artists have with their work.
